The Role of Industrial Machines in Modern Manufacturing

mishrakiyara April 22, 2025
fasteners.jpg

In today’s fast-paced industrial landscape, machines form the backbone of production lines across countless sectors. From automotive assembly plants to food processing units, industrial machines streamline operations, reduce manual labor, and significantly boost efficiency.

Importance of Industrial Machines

Modern industries rely on machines for consistent quality, precise output, and round-the-clock performance. These machines are designed to handle complex tasks—from cutting and welding to packaging and labeling—at speeds far beyond human capabilities. With automation and AI integration, machines can now adapt to production demands, detect defects, and even perform predictive maintenance.

Key Industries That Use Industrial Machines

  1. Automotive Industry: Robots and CNC machines dominate this space, assembling vehicles with unmatched precision.

  2. Textile Industry: High-speed looms and dyeing machines make fabric production faster and more reliable.

  3. Food and Beverage Industry: Automated mixers, packaging machines, and sterilization units ensure hygiene and efficiency.

  4. Pharmaceutical Industry: Capsule filling machines and inspection systems are vital for safe drug production.

  5. Construction Industry: Heavy-duty equipment like cranes, bulldozers, and concrete mixers power infrastructure development.

Materials and Components in Machine Manufacturing

The durability of industrial machines depends heavily on the materials and fasteners used in their construction. Components like gears, bolts, bearings, and hydraulic parts must withstand extreme stress, heat, and wear. This is where high-performance fasteners come into play. The Future of Industrial Machinery

As industries shift toward Industry 4.0, smart machines equipped with sensors and IoT connectivity are becoming the norm. These machines offer real-time data analysis, remote monitoring, and adaptive control, paving the way for smarter, safer, and more sustainable manufacturing.
